    Applicant: HOECHST AG

    Abstract: Novel optically active esters of 5-ethyl- and 5-vinyl-1,3- dioxolane-4-carboxylic acid, their use as dopes in liquid-crystal mixtures, and liquid-crystal mixtures containing the novel esters. Optically active 1,3-dioxolanyl derivatives of the general formula (I) are suitable as dopes in liquid-crystal mixtures. The symbols in the general formula have the following meanings: R has an analogous structure to the moiety on the right of X in the general formula or is an alkyl or alkylene radical, which may be substituted, R and R are H or alkyl, which may also be substituted [R and R are alternatively, together with the C(2) of the dioxolane ring, a cycloaliphatic radical] R is vinyl or ethyl, with the proviso that at least one radical R is vinyl or ethyl if R is analogous to the moiety on the right of X in the formula (I), -A , -A and -A are aromatic, heterocyclic or aliphatic ring systems, -M and -M are -CO-O, -O-CO, -CH2CH2, -CH=CH, -CH2O,-OCH2 or -C=C, and X is O, S or O-CO-O. The particular advantage of the compound of the general formula (I) is that it is able to induce high twisting power in a cholesteric phase.

    Novel cyclohexyl-phenyl-pyrimide(s) for liq. crystal mixts. - giving ferroelectric displays etc. with high contrast

    Applicant: HOECHST AG

    Abstract: Novel cyclohexylphenylpyrimidines of formula (I) are claimed as is also their prepn. by (i) alkylating 4-(4-trans-alkylcyclohexyl) benzamides (pref. with dialkyl sulphates) to give imidoethers; (ii) reacting the imidoethers with ammonia to give amidines which are then converted by reaction with 1,3-dicarbonyl cpds. to give the corresp. pyrimidine cpds.. In (I) R1 = opt. branched (a) chiral 2-16C alk(en)yl opt. with 1 or 2 non-neighbouring CH2 gps. replaced by -0-, -S-, -C0-, -C0.0-, -0.C0-, -Si(Me)2- or - C(Me)2- and opt. with one or more of the alk(en)yl H atoms replaced by F and opt. with the terminal CH3 gp. replaced by cyclopropylmethylene and R2 = opt. branched (a) chiral 1-10 (pref. 2-8)C alkyl. USE/ADVANTAGE - The use is claimed of (I) as components of liq. crystal mixts.. In partic. ferroelectric liq. crystal mixts. of 2-20 components are claimed which contain (I) pref. in an amt. of 1-25 mol.%, such mixts. being used in switching or display devices. (I) have low m.pt. and wide liq. crystal phases while still having suitable electro-optical properties (viscosity and switch-times and -angles) in liq. crystal mixts.. Mixts. with wide So ranges and high contrast are obtd..

    Applicant: HOECHST AG

    Abstract: The novel compounds are chiral esters formed from alpha -substituted carboxylic acids and mesogenic hydroxyl compounds of the general formula (I) (I) in which the symbols have the following meaning: MO=molecular radical of a mesoganic hydroxyl compound MOH after removing an H, the radial MO being expressed by the general formula (II): R2-(A1)n1-(B-)(n2(A2)(n3-O(II) where the meaning of R2 is a straight-chain or branched (C1-C12)alkyl or alkenyl, it being possible for one or two nonadjacent CH2 groups to be replaced by O and/or S atoms, or if n1=1, also F, Cl, Br or CN, A1, A2 are, independently of each other, 1,4-phenylene, pyrimidine-2,5-diyl, 1,4-cyclohexylene, 1,3-dioxane-2,5-diyl, 1,3-dithiane-2,5-diyl, or 1,4-bicyclo(2,2,2)octylene, it being possible for said groups to be substituted at least singly by F, Cl, Br, CN and/or (C1-C12)alkyl (optionally, one or two nonadjacent CH2 groups are replaced by O and/or S atoms), B is CO-O, O-CO, CH2-CH2, OCH2, CH2O, CH=N, N=CH, N=N N(O)=N, n1, n2, n3 are, independently of each other, 0, 1 or 2, n1 and n3 not being simultaneously 0, Y is F, Cl, Br, CN or CF3, and R1 is branched, (C3-C9)alkyl, benzyl or phenyl, the compounds having R1=branched (C3-C7)alkyl, benzyl or phenyl, Y=F, Cl or Br, R2=(C1-C11)alkoxy, A1, A2= n1, n3=1 and n2=0 being excluded. The compounds preferably find application in tilted smectic liquid-crystalline phases which they transform into ferroelectric liquid-crystalline phases; they have high values of spontaneous polarization.
